Rapid Expansion to Boost Computational Capacity
To swiftly bridge the gap with competitors like OpenAI, xAI, and Google, Meta is implementing interim solutions that bypass conventional construction delays. This includes deploying extensive tent-based facilities outfitted with high-performance computing equipment, enabling immediate scaling of processing power.
“The priority here is speed and functionality rather than aesthetics or redundancy,” industry experts observe. These setups rely on modular power units and innovative cooling techniques while notably excluding diesel backup generators to streamline deployment.
The Hyperion Initiative: Redefining Data Center Scale
The flagship project in Meta’s expansion strategy is the Hyperion data center situated in Louisiana. Projected to achieve an extraordinary capacity nearing two gigawatts by decade’s end, Hyperion will stand among the world’s largest facilities dedicated exclusively to AI workloads-doubling typical capacities seen in current top-tier centers.
This monumental scale underscores Meta’s dedication not only to meet but surpass industry benchmarks necessary for training increasingly complex machine learning models demanding vast computational resources.
